Jenamarie Posted May 10, 2009 Report Posted May 10, 2009 Check out Provident Living Home There you can search for a cannery near you and find out their hours, and if you need an appointment. I know at the one near me (Portland, OR) you need to have an appointment made, and you have to come in a group of eight, except for Tuesdays (or Thursdays? I forget) when they allow "walk-ins".On the website also you'll find an order form which gives you prices according to how much you want, and what kind of packaging you want (cans or mylar bags). The cannery staff LOVE IT if you fill out one of these order forms beforehand and bring it with you when you do your canning so they know how many bags of food to bring out for you to can. Quote
